hedgewars/GSHandlers.inc
changeset 5688 fba59d6b5b6c
parent 5684 bc3d2a58921c
child 5690 f6e0c5bd8020
--- a/hedgewars/GSHandlers.inc	Fri Aug 26 20:59:55 2011 -0400
+++ b/hedgewars/GSHandlers.inc	Fri Aug 26 21:38:11 2011 -0400
@@ -356,7 +356,7 @@
         Gear^.State := Gear^.State or      gstMoving;
 
     if (Gear^.nImpactSounds > 0) and 
-       ((Gear^.Damage <> 0) or 
+       (((Gear^.Kind <> gtMine) and (Gear^.Damage <> 0)) or 
           ((Gear^.State and (gstCollision or gstMoving)) = (gstCollision or gstMoving))) and
        (((Gear^.Radius < 3) and (Gear^.dY < -_0_1)) or
         ((Gear^.Radius >= 3) and ((Gear^.dX.QWordValue > _0_1.QWordValue) or